WASKOM v. WASKOM

No. 4665.

106 So.2d 9 (1958)

Faries V. WASKOM, Plaintiff-Appellant, v. Ansil F. WASKOM, Defendant-Appellee.

Court of Appeal of Louisiana, First Circuit.

October 8, 1958.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Carter, Erwin & Carter, Franklinton, for appellant.

France W. Watts, Jr., Franklinton, for appellee.


FRUGÉ, Judge ad hoc.

Plaintiff appeals from a District Court judgment rejecting his demands for specific performance of a contract of sale entered into between him and his father, the defendant, of date of April 8, 1939.
